The musicians of the Orchester Métropolitain (OM) will be out and about a lot this summer, making up for the time lost due to the pandemic over the past two years.
The warm season will be generous in music with, on the menu, a concert at the foot of Mount Royal, on August 2, at 8 p.m., under the direction of chef Yannick Nézet-Séguin. The free event will take place on Côte Placide, along Avenue du Parc, between Avenue Mont-Royal and Avenue des Pins.
OM will also be at the Domaine Forget International Festival, with chef Yannick Nézet-Séguin at the helm, alongside violist Antoine Tamestit. This meeting will take place on July 23, at 8 p.m., under the theme “Romantic epic”.
Finally, at the Festival de Lanaudière, the OM will offer three concerts at the Amphithéâtre Fernand-Lindsay, namely “Rossinimania” on July 31, at 4 p.m., “Epic Wagner” on August 6, at 8 p.m., and “Nézet- Séguin and Grimaud” on August 7, 4 p.m.
